Photo gallery for iH Hotels Milano Ambasciatori





iH Hotels Milano Ambasciatori
Reviews
7.8 out of 10
Good
About this property
4-star Milan hotel, connected to the convention center in Milan Centre
Explore the area

Galleria del Corso, Piazza Cesare Beccaria, 3, Milan, MI, 20122
- Cathedral of Milan3 min walk
- Piazza del Duomo3 min walk
- Galleria Vittorio Emanuele II5 min walk
- Milan (LIN-Linate)11 min drive